A secure private instant messenger

Abstract

Instant messenger is an IM application that allows communication in a secured manner. A secured private IM is needed to ensure data transmission between sender and recipient more secure. This paper presents a secure IM architecture. A secure architecture is divided into four modules; chat module, transceiver module, secure module, and routing module. In this research, hash algorithm was applied in secure module. The main function of hash algorithm is to encrypt and convert into hash value. The purpose of this encryption is to ensure unauthorized person cannot view the original data or information through the network. IM application was developed and tested. The result indicates this architecture and hash algorithm able to improve level of data security.
